About the role
The Plant Controller will lead financial activities at a manufacturing site generating $100M+ in annual revenue.
Responsibilities
- Lead all site financial activities including month-end close, forecasting, budgeting, and financial reporting.
- Provide insightful analysis of operational and financial performance, including variance analysis and management commentary.
- Partner with manufacturing, operations, programme management, and site leadership teams to improve profitability and operational efficiency.
- Oversee cost accounting activities including standard costing, manufacturing variances, inventory accounting, cost roll-ups, and productivity analysis.
- Develop and enhance reporting around work-in-progress (WIP), percentage-of-completion accounting, and contract profitability.
- Support inventory management initiatives, including analysis of purchase price variance (PPV) and manufacturing performance metrics.
- Drive process improvements that strengthen financial controls, reporting accuracy, and decision-making.
- Lead site budgeting and capital expenditure planning activities.
- Ensure compliance with GAAP, internal controls, and corporate financial policies.
- Support external audits and regulatory reviews as required.
- Provide leadership and mentorship across the broader site finance function while partnering with accounting and shared services teams.
